To stop a writ of garnishment in Texas, file the necessary legal documents with the court to challenge the writ's validity. You can argue that it violates state laws or that it shouldn’t apply to your case due to specific exemptions. It is advisable to seek legal assistance if you're uncertain about how to navigate this process. Stopping a writ of garnishment in Texas typically requires you to file a motion to quash the writ in the appropriate court. You should gather evidence to support your case, such as proof of illegal garnishment or an exemption. The best way to stop a garnishment involves taking immediate action by filing a claim of exemption with the court. This claim can outline your financial situation and request an exemption based on hardship. Alternatively, you may negotiate a payment plan directly with the creditor. To fight a writ of execution in Texas, you need to understand the legal grounds on which you can challenge it. You can file a motion to set aside the writ, citing reasons such as improper service or lack of jurisdiction. In court, a writ is a formal order issued by a judge. This order directs someone to do or refrain from doing something specific, such as a writ of garnishment. Writs of garnishment are used to secure a creditor's claim against an individual's property or income by legally allowing the creditor to collect a debt directly from a third party. Understanding how writs function is essential for anyone navigating legal matters.
To write a letter to stop garnishment, you need to provide clear reasons for your request, such as a change in financial circumstances or proof of payment. Include your contact information and all relevant details about the garnishment, such as the case number and the amount being garnished. It's important to be polite yet firm in your request.
